How do male cats act after neuter?

Castration reduces roaming in approximately 90% of cases. Although neutering greatly reduces sexual interest, some experienced males may continue to be attracted to, and mate with females. Male urine odor is particularly strong and pungent. Castration leads to a change to a more normal urine odor.

How long does it take for male cats to calm down after neutering?

Once spayed or neutered, keep in mind that it may take up to one month after the surgery for the cat to exhibit appropriate behavior. Also note that cats spayed or neutered after 1-2 years of age may continue aggressive behavior.

Should I crate my cat after neutering?

Recovery Immediately After the Procedure

The impact of the anesthesia may cause your cat to act aggressive or agitated, so keep your distance and don’t handle him unless necessary. Keep your cat in a crate or small room to sleep, and make sure he is comfortable and secure.

Can cats use litter box after being neutered?

Cat Litter: If your male cat was neutered, the incision is always left to heal without stitches. To prevent cat litter from adhering to the incision, we recommend using shredded newspaper for 5 days after surgery.

Should I clean my cats neuter site?

Please do not attempt to clean the surgical site with ANY products—you will harm the surgical site if you attempt to wash the area. 4. It will take roughly 10-14 days for your pet’s incision to heal. It is important to keep your pet quiet during this time.

What happens if my cat licks his neuter incision?

Prevent your pet from licking the surgery site as licking at the incision can cause a painful infection. Your pet’s E-collar should prevent him/her from licking. Please use the E-collar for seven to 10 days after surgery.

What happens if my cat jumps after being neutered?

Sudden jumping or stretching can disrupt the healing process and may even cause the incision to reopen. Thankfully, few procedures require a significant crate or cage rest to help your cat recover, and most outdoor cats will be able to cope well with staying indoors for a few days as they recover.
